University of the Sunshine Coast (UniSC), Australia

2. Locations – 7 Campuses:

  • Melbourne: 104 Franklin St, Melbourne VIC 3000, Australia. Approximately 8 minutes’ walk from Melbourne CBD and 30 minutes by car from Melbourne International Airport;
  • Sydney: 432 Kent St, Sydney NSW 2000, Australia. Approximately 5 minutes’ walk from Sydney CBD and 22 minutes by car from Sydney Airport;
  • Fraser Coast: 161-179 Old Maryborough Rd, Hervey Bay QLD 4655, Australia.
    Located near the coastline, approximately 13 minutes by car from Hervey Bay Airport;
  • Caboolture: L Block, Caboolture QLD 4510, Australia. Approximately 38 minutes by car from Brisbane International Airport;
  • Gympie: 71 Cartwright Rd, Gympie QLD 4570, Australia. Approximately 2 hours by car from Brisbane International Airport;
  • South Bank: 52 Merivale St, South Brisbane QLD 4101, Australia. Approximately 15 minutes’ walk from Brisbane CBD and 20 minutes by car from Brisbane International Airport;
  • Moreton Bay: 90 Sippy Downs Dr, Sippy Downs QLD 4556, Australia. Approximately 1 hour by car from Brisbane International Airport.

3. Type of Institution: Public university

4. Rankings – Quality Assurance:

5. Total Student Population: > 40,000 students

6. International Students: > 2,981 students from 80 countries

9. Study Pathways

  • After Grade 12, students may choose:
    • Foundation Programme + Bachelor’s degree (from Year 1);
    • Direct entry to Bachelor’s degree (from Year 1).
  • After completing a Bachelor’s degree (3-4 years): Progression to Master’s or PhD programmes;
  • After completing a Master’s degree (1-2 years): Progression to a PhD programme.

10. Entry Requirements: view details here

  • English Language Programmes: IELTS 4.5 – 6.5, depending on the course;
  • Foundation Programme: Completion of High School, IELTS 6.0 (no band below 5.5);
  • Bachelor’s degree: Completion of Grade 12, GPA 7.0, IELTS 6.0 (no band below 5.5);
  • Pre-Master’s Programme: Completion of a Bachelor’s degree, IELTS 6.5 (no band below 6.0);
  • Master’s / Postgraduate programmes: Completion of a Bachelor’s degree, IELTS 6.5 (no band below 6.0).

11. Intakes

  • English Language Programmes: February, April, June, August, November;
  • Foundation Programme: February, July;
  • Bachelor’s / Master’s / Postgraduate programmes: February, July.

12. Application Documents

  • Certificate/Diploma of the highest level of education completed;
  • Academic transcripts for the most recent two years;
  • English language certificate (if available);
  • Passport (photo and signature page), if available.

For Master’s programmes – additional requirements:

  • Curriculum Vitae (CV);
  • Two (02) letters of recommendation.

For PhD / Research Master’s programmes – additional requirements:

  • Research proposal;
  • Published academic papers (if any).

13. Tuition Fees: view details here

  • English Language Programmes: AUD 4,700 / 10 weeks;
  • Foundation Programme: AUD 10,400 per trimester;
  • Diploma: AUD 22,600;
  • Bachelor’s degrees: AUD 24,000 – 29,600;
  • Pre-Master’s Programme: AUD 11,400;
  • Master’s degrees: AUD 24,600 – 29,400;
  • Postgraduate programmes: AUD 13,700 – 26,600;
  • Doctoral (PhD) programmes: AUD 29,000.
